What is WealthBucket?
WealthBucket operates as a sophisticated digital platform dedicated to the streamlined distribution of diverse mutual fund products. By aggregating a comprehensive suite of investment vehicles—ranging from equity and debt instruments to specialized large-cap, small-cap, and liquid mutual funds—the company serves as a critical intermediary in the retail and institutional wealth management ecosystem. Its technological architecture is designed to simplify the complexities of portfolio diversification, providing users with seamless access to multi-cap and balanced fund options. As a key player in the fintech sector, WealthBucket leverages its platform to bridge the gap between traditional asset management and modern digital consumption, effectively democratizing access to complex financial products through a centralized, user-centric interface.
How much funding has WealthBucket raised?
WealthBucket has raised a total of $3M across 1 funding round:
Angel/Seed
$3M
Angel/Seed (2019): $3M with participation from NorthStar
